[Edaily Reporter Han Kwangbeom ] SamsungElectronics(005930)’s premium wireless earbuds, the “Galaxy Buds4 Pro,” have proven their audio technology on the global stage.
SamsungElectronics announced on the 24th that the “Galaxy Buds4 Pro” was selected as the best product in the “In-Ear Headphones” category at the “EISA Awards 2026–2027,” organized by the European Imaging and Sound Association (EISA).
This marks the first time the Galaxy Buds series has won an EISA Award. Launched in 1982, the EISA Awards are a prestigious awards ceremony in the consumer electronics industry, where tech experts from more than 25 countries worldwide serve as judges to evaluate the performance and innovation of nominated products.
The EISA judging panel highly praised the Galaxy Buds4 Pro for its immersive sound quality, personalized listening experience, ergonomic design, and excellent call quality.
EISA President Ryubisa Miodragović explained, “The 2-way speaker structure, featuring dedicated amplifiers for both the woofer and tweeter, delivers clean, distortion-free sound and rich musical detail,” adding, “Advanced sensor fusion technology—combining a bone-conduction-based vibration sensor (VPU) with noise-reduction algorithms—ensures crystal-clear call quality anytime, anywhere.”
The Galaxy Buds4 Pro feature a speaker effective area approximately 20% larger than the previous generation, delivering rich bass, while also supporting a dedicated tweeter that precisely reproduces high frequencies and 24-bit 96 kHz ultra-high-fidelity audio. By analyzing the user’s wearing position and unique ear shape, the earbuds provide an optimized noise-canceling algorithm in real time, and the “Super Clear Call” feature enables crisp calls even in noisy environments.
In terms of design, the earbuds incorporate a new premium metal blade—developed based on over 100 million ear data points from around the world and more than 10,000 wear simulations—to ensure an optimal fit for a wide variety of ear shapes.
